Semisynthesis of Azedarachol from Pregnanetriol, a Degradative Product of Tigogenin

Dongshan Zhang, Yong Shi, Weisheng Tian

Open publisher page 4 citations

Abstract

Abstract We report the first semisynthesis of the natural insect antifeedant azedarachol. The synthesis features the employment of pregnanetriol, a degradative product of the resource natural product tigogenin, as the starting material, the symbiotic reaction involving the mutually‐promoting elimination of toluene‐sulfonate and deprotection of acetonide, and the controllable reactions between the C16‐OH and the C20‐OH in pregnane‐16,20‐diols.
